Php mysqli экранирование

 

 

 

 

Расширение mysqli включено в версии PHP 5 и более поздних версий.Экранирование строк - это более старый ( и менее безопасный ) способ обеспечения безопасности данных для MySQL. Правила составления запросов MySQLесли таких функций нет, то следует искать в документации функции экранирования Хочу уточнить, правильно ли я понимаю принцип как php и mysql экранируют кавычки. mysqlrealescapestring - Экранирует специальные символы в строках для использования в выражениях SQL. quupdate "UPDATE test SET kod?если их поставил PHP и прежде чем поместить данные в базу применяем функцию mysqlrealescapestring(). Экранирование спец символов. Check this: DALMP Database Abstraction Layer for MySQL using PHP. o Расширение PHP MySQL o Расширение PHP mysqli o Объекты данных PHP (PDO).Экранирование и SQL инъекции. Быстрые рекомендации. Здравствуйте! Я подобрал для вас темы с ответами на вопрос MySQL Php5.6 mysqli экранирование "" (PHP БД) 092 Экранирование строк для MySQL (Lynda.com) Изучаем php . PHP Manual.Только для процедурного стиля: Идентификатор соединения, полученный с помощью mysqliconnect() или mysqliinit(). Cоставление запросов mysql, слеши, экранирование кавычек.

lissyara Member. PHPMySQL Документация и сервисы.Используйте вместо него MySQLi или PDOMySQL. Игры Консоли.и безопасной работы с базой данных MySql, использующая расширение PHP mysqli.Экранирование вручную параметров, идущих в тело SQL-запроса — даже не обсуждается. Ни в коем случае нельзя подставлять в Однако есть еще один способ защитить идентификаторы экранирование.It uses pure MySQLi . PHP это - экранирование - соблюдение синтаксиса sql.Как думать о безопасности данных логина и пароля mysql в PHP? 1 подписчик.сервере поменялись настройки или новая версия PHP так строго относится к экранированию, что ни с того, ни с сего на одном из проектов перестали сохраняться данные в MySQL. Смотрите также инструкцию MySQL: выбор API и соответствующий FAQ для получения более подключение к MySql dbconnect mysqlconnect(HOST, USER, PASSWORD, TRUE) ifНужно бы указать что не для всех версий PHP и начиная с 5.3 поддерживаться не будет

Быстрые рекомендации.За автоматическое добавление слешей отвечают директивы php.ini, которые носят общее MySQL. Значения привязанных к запросу переменных сервер. Найдено в 83 РНР веб-приложений, уязвимых к SQL-инъекциям.Читайте документацию: www.php.net/manual/en/intro.mysql.php. Расщепление SQL-запроса. Пример 1 Первый этап: подготовка. Он доступен с версии php 5.3.Рассмотрим методы перехода с mysql на mysqli.

Всё дальнейшее взаимодействие между PHP и MySQL будет происходить через это соединение.За экранирование значений отвечает функция mysqlirealescapestring(). Ознакомьтесь с другими вопросами, отмеченными mysql htmlspecialchars php экранирование , или задайте свой вопрос.Экранирование кавычек в php, javascript и sqlLifeExample.ru//ekranirovanieript-i-sql.htmlВ данной статье я постарался раскрыть тему экранирования кавычек в php, js, mysql и показать в каких случаях необходимо применять экранирование. 4.3.0, PHP 5). Откуда: Made in USSR Сообщений: 5945.

Новое на сайте:


Copyright © 2017